Reducing Mental Fatigue and Anxiety
When you constantly react to sudden developments, your brain expends an immense amount of energy trying to resolve immediate crises. Planning one step ahead allows you to create a cognitive buffer that transforms stressful emergencies into predictable and manageable routines. This proactive preparation gives you the clarity needed to make logical choices without feeling overwhelmed by environmental urgency.
Furthermore, this structured foresight significantly increases your internal confidence during high-pressure scenarios where quick thinking is mandatory. Knowing your potential options in advance eliminates the panic commonly associated with unexpected disruptions or sudden shifts in dynamics. Over time, this disciplined mental approach builds a sustainable foundation of resilience that enhances your long-term success rates across various fields.

Improving Resource Management and Efficiency
Foresight directly influences how efficiently you distribute your valuable assets, whether you are dealing with time, personal energy, or capital. Without a forward-looking perspective, you risk exhausting your available resources on minor issues that offer very little long-term value. Mapping out subsequent stages ensures that you preserve sufficient strength and funding for pivotal moments that require maximum impact.
This calculated allocation also prevents costly mistakes that routinely stem from impulsive, short-sighted actions. By carefully evaluating how a current choice impacts the next phase, you avoid setting inadvertent traps for yourself down the line. Sustainable growth always requires a delicate balance between executing immediate tasks successfully and preparing for upcoming structural demands.
Enhancing Adaptability to Change
True strategic thinking is not about rigidly following a single predefined plan, but rather understanding how various paths might unfold. When you routinely think one street ahead, you naturally generate flexible contingencies for diverse potential outcomes before they occur. This fluid mindset allows you to pivot smoothly whenever circumstances shift unexpectedly, leaving rigid competitors completely left behind.
Ultimately, this habit transforms uncertainty from a terrifying threat into a highly manageable variable that you can manipulate. Instead of being blindsided by new developments, you welcome them as perfect opportunities to execute your pre-arranged adjustments. Cultivating this advanced awareness ensures that you stay consistently resilient and ahead of the curve in all areas of life.
